#119148 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#119148 is composed of 6.7% red, 56.9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.3%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 145.8 degrees, a saturation of 79% and a lightness of 31.8%. #119148 color hex could be obtained by blending #22ff90 with #002300. Closest websafe color is: #009933.

#119148 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#119148 has RGB values of R:17, G:145,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0, Y:0.5,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 1151304.
